LG Chem Launches Autonomous Sensible Lab for Battery Materials Analysis
Share
Facebook Twitter LinkedIn Pinterest Email


Robotic automation and AI-driven evaluation goal to spice up effectivity, security, and competitiveness in electric-vehicle battery R&D


South Korean chemical and supplies chief LG Chem has inaugurated its first Autonomous Sensible Lab on the Expertise Analysis Heart in Daejeon, a milestone for the home chemical sector. The power leverages robotic methods to automate laboratory workflows, enhancing analysis effectivity and security by dealing with repetitive and dangerous duties historically carried out by human researchers.

The power is devoted to the evaluation of cathode supplies—very important for electric-vehicle (EV) batteries—akin to nickel, manganese, lithium, and cobalt. By way of automation, LG Chem is enhancing its experience in superior battery applied sciences whereas working to safe a stronger place within the fast-changing EV trade.

Automation Enhances Security and Productiveness

The Autonomous Sensible Lab automates high-risk processes akin to high-temperature therapy and dealing with concentrated acids. Robots carry out the whole sequence of operations—from pattern retrieval and preparation to evaluation and disposal—whereas routinely recording leads to the system. This not solely accelerates response instances to shopper queries but in addition reduces human publicity to harmful procedures.

Key advantages of the automation embrace:

  • Steady operation 24/7, creating an “limitless analysis setting”
  • Lowered handbook workload for researchers
  • Sooner and extra correct information assortment

Liberating Researchers for Excessive-Worth Work

By eradicating repetitive duties from researchers’ workloads, the lab permits them to focus on extra strategic and revolutionary R&D. LG Chem’s CTO, Lee Jong-gu, famous that the automation system is just not solely about enhancing effectivity but in addition about fostering an setting the place scientists can concentrate on creativity and long-term innovation. He highlighted that this shift would assist the corporate strengthen its competitiveness in next-generation supplies whereas enhancing its means to adapt to altering market situations.

This shift not solely enhances innovation potential but in addition accelerates the event of latest analytical strategies, vital for advancing battery efficiency and security.

Growth and AI Integration

Following the launch of the Daejeon facility, LG Chem intends to roll out the identical automation system at its Magok R&D Campus in Seoul. Wanting additional forward, the corporate goals to construct an “AX (Synthetic Intelligence Transformation) Convergence Automation Laboratory,” designed to merge robotic processes with AI-driven information evaluation for better effectivity and precision.

The AX Convergence Lab will:

  • Analyze complicated information in actual time
  • Optimize experimental decision-making
  • Enhance precision in materials testing, significantly for lithium, nickel, cobalt, and manganese

Strategic Implications for EV Battery R&D

By combining robotics and AI, LG Chem goals to set a brand new benchmark for laboratory automation in Korea’s chemical trade. The initiative is anticipated to:

  • Enhance analysis throughput and effectivity
  • Improve operational security by lowering human publicity to hazardous processes
  • Allow researchers to concentrate on high-value, revolutionary work

This strategy positions LG Chem goals to steer the next-generation battery materials analysis, whereas supporting the corporate’s aim of worldwide competitiveness within the EV battery market.
